The overview below groups typical Hedge Pruning proj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Small Hedge Trimming - Most routine hedge trimming projects cost between $250 and $600. Many local contractors handle these smaller jobs regularly within this range. Larger or more complex small jobs may push costs slightly higher.
Medium-Sized Hedge Pruning - Projects involving medium-sized hedges typically fall between $600 and $1,200. This is a common range for many residential properties requiring regular maintenance. More extensive or detailed work can increase the price.
Large or Complex Hedge Projects - Larger, more complex hedge pruning jobs can range from $1,200 to $3,000 or more. These projects often involve multiple or mature hedges and may require specialized equipment or techniques.
Full Hedge Replacement - Complete hedge replacement services tend to start around $2,500 and can exceed $5,000 for extensive or high-maintenance landscapes. Many projects fall into the mid to upper tiers depending on size and scope, with fewer jobs reaching the highest costs.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
